R31 gas regulator is a two stage, stainless steel, high purity regulator with CGA 580 (inert gas) inlet and stainless steel 1/4 inch FNPT outlet port. It features a 316L stainless steel diaphragm and a one piece encapsulated seat with sintered filter to prevent contamination. The R31 is recommended for gas purity levels of Grade 6.0 (99.9999%) and higher. It is ideal for
laboratory and research applications where corrosive or ultra high purity gases are being used. Is is designed for use in gas chromatography, EPA protocol, laser gas and emission monitoring.

What is the difference between a single-stage vs. two-stage regulator?

Single-stage and two-stage regulators have different droop characteristics and respond differently to changing supply pressure.

The single-stage regulator shows little droop with varying flow rates, but a relatively large supply pressure effect. Conversely, the two-stage regulator shows a considerable droop, but only small supply pressure effects. A single-stage regulator is recommended where inlet pressure does not vary greatly or where periodic readjustment of delivery pressure does not present a problem. A two-stage regulator, however, provides constant delivery pressure with no need for periodic readjustment.
